Had one done this year and it was way better than I expected. Comparable to the discomfort and inconvenience of a medium cavity filling. Mouth flubbery for a while afterwards because of anaesthetic, like any filling, but otherwise fine. I think maybe the technology has improved over time, so they were brutal 20 years ago but much better now.
